Our journey in Hawkins is nearing its end, but not just yet. Stranger Things has been renewed for a fifth season, giving fans more time before we have to say goodbye.
"Seven years ago, we planned out the complete story arc for Stranger Things," Matt and Ross Duffer wrote in an open letter to fans, per the Hollywood Reporter. "At the time, we predicted the story would last four to five seasons. It proved too large to tell in four, but - as you’ll see for yourselves - we are now hurtling toward our finale."
The cast has grown significantly, making this final season a bittersweet farewell. Fans eagerly await the new directions the actors and the Duffer Brothers will take. According to Variety, there might even be a Stranger Things spin-off in the works.
